Output dfe63ed8963324fa0683a8b4dc44c8b2a227f0e340afcafc19a7bcbee2470e99:0

value
50678990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a520c86a08366941cd90d22e11ac1c7eefa2db37 OP_EQUALVERIFY OP_CHECKSIG
address
1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9
transaction
dfe63ed8963324fa0683a8b4dc44c8b2a227f0e340afcafc19a7bcbee2470e99
confirmations
336690
spent
true